The health inspection star above is graded on a curve within each state — a set share of each state's facilities gets each star level — so a facility can have few citations and still rate 2–3 stars if others in its state did even better. The overall rating combines that inspection score with staffing and self-reported quality measures.

All citations in the current public record (13)

CMS publishes roughly the last three inspection cycles plus recent complaint investigations. Older surveys drop out of the record as new ones are completed.

Hours are per resident per day, case-mix adjusted by CMS so facilities caring for sicker residents can be compared fairly (same basis as the CMS staffing star). "Top X%" means better than most facilities: more staffing hours, or lower turnover. Raw (unadjusted) reported hours: total 0.00, RN 0.00, weekend 0.00. Staffing rating: —/5.

Note: these ratings are based on data the facility reports about itself to CMS. They are not independently verified by inspectors, and can look better than inspection findings. Give more weight to the inspection results above.
